Composing a Captivating Landscape with Silvia Trujillo

Saturday, March 23, 10am–4pm

Come and learn the basics for creating compelling artwork! Timeless art principles and design elements will be covered in a few easy and understandable steps. Use photo references, your imagination, or both. You will be well on your way to composing an appealing and dynamic landscape!

Tuition: Members $75 Nonmembers $95

Materials List Composing a Captivating Landscape with Silvia Trujillo

Silvia Trujillo is an artist and art instructor in Northern California and Oregon. She has over 20 years of experience in fine art study, painting, and teaching. She is a master colorist, emphasizing color relationships and works in both impressionistic and realistic styles.

Intro to Drawing for Adults with Belinda Moffit (April 14 – May 12)

5 Sessions, Sundays, April 14 – May 12, 2:00pn–4:00pm

In this introductory class, each class will have a short instruction time, a demonstration, followed by practice time with help from the instructor. The students will work through a sketch book which includes lessons, practice pages, and each week’s drawing assignment. At the end of the course the sketch book will serve as the students ‘textbook’ and will showcase all they learned.

Belinda Moffit is a portrait painter with a passion to capture the essence of each person she paints. She is a self-taught artist primarily using classical techniques learned in the Philippines. Pulling from her own art journey, Belinda will teach both classic drawing techniques as well as some of the tricks she’s learned along the way.

Mono-Printing with Walt Padgett

Saturday, April 27, 10 am–4 pm

Details and Registration coming soon!

Walt Padgett is an award-winning Oregon printmaker, with over 50 years of teaching experience, including community college, university, public school and private workshop levels.  He personally trained with printmakers Robert McClain, Toshi Yoshida, and Akira Kurosaki, and has been making Japanese woodblock prints since 1978.

Take Your Photography to the Next Level with Tom Glassman

All skill levels welcome. Photography

Dates and times to be determined by student(s) and instructor

Students will learn about tools, accessories, techniques, and lens selection to enhance their photography and printing. Students will be guided in how to look and “see creatively” for impressive photographs – even with a cell phone camera. Classes can be taken individually or as a group. Classes will be customized to what students want to learn and to their time schedule.
